Many owners of older Chrysler vehicles, like Jeep Comanches, are familiar with the key cycling trick to retrieve basic fault codes. While this method offers a starting point, it’s quite limited. The Actron CP9129 Chrysler adapter cable offers a significant upgrade when paired with an Actron 9145 OBD2 scanner (or similar models). This combination allows you to do much more than just read generic codes.
By connecting the Actron OBD2 model cable to the diagnostic port near your Chrysler’s ECU (Electronic Control Unit), you unlock a range of diagnostic features previously only accessible with specialized tools. Users have reported that with this setup, they can perform various tests and checks, including:
- Battery Temperature Monitoring: Get real-time data on your battery’s temperature.
- Charging Voltage Analysis: Assess your vehicle’s charging system performance.
- A/C Clutch Relay Operation Test: Verify the functionality of your air conditioning clutch relay.
- Brake Switch Operation Check: Confirm proper operation of your brake switch.
- Actuator Tests: Evaluate ECU-controlled relay operation for various systems.
- Idle Speed Test: Control and vary engine RPM for diagnostic purposes.
- Closed/Open Loop Simulation: Analyze engine performance under different operating modes.
- ASD Relay Operation & Shutdown Voltage: Test the Automatic Shutdown relay and voltage.
- Sensor Output Voltage Tests: Measure voltage output from crucial sensors like IAT (Intake Air Temperature), CPS (Crankshaft Position Sensor), AIT (Ambient Intake Temperature), and MAP (Manifold Absolute Pressure) sensors.
The Actron scanner, when used with the Actron OBD2 model cable, requires you to select the specific Chrysler vehicle year and engine from a menu. These menus often extend back to 1989, suggesting broad compatibility for Chrysler vehicles equipped with a 6-pin diagnostic connector. Adapter cables are also available for older Ford and GM vehicles, expanding the versatility of your OBD2 scanner even further.
It’s important to note a limitation: Renix systems, found in some older Jeep models, typically do not utilize this 6-pin connector and are not compatible with the Actron OBD2 model cable and scanner combination for advanced diagnostics. Renix systems often require dealership-level DRB analyzers with specific Renix interface cards.
